[U.S. CFTC and SEC Seek Public Comment on Unified Portfolio Margining Framework]
According to the official website of the U.S.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C), the CFTC and the U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) have jointly issued a document seeking public comment on further harmonizing the regulatory framework for portfolio margining and cross-margining of securities, security-based swaps, futures, swaps, and related positions. The two agencies aim to enhance risk management efficiency, reduce unnecessary market fragmentation, and strengthen customer protection through unification or improved coordination.
Key areas for public comment include existing portfolio margining models and practices, customer protection, cross-margining and cross-product offsets, capital and margin requirements, collateral management, clearinghouse and clearing organization arrangements, as well as technical and operational implementation. The comment period will last for 60 days following the document's publication in the Federal Register.
